Post-quantum cryptography (PQC) migration workshop report
The UK's National Cyber Security Centre (NCSC) and Vodafone recently co-hosted a workshop on post-quantum cryptography (PQC) migration, bringing together government, industry, and academic leaders. The event highlighted the critical need for collaboration in transitioning to quantum-resistant algorithms, emphasizing that no single organization can manage this shift alone. Key themes included securing executive sponsorship by framing PQC as a business risk, ensuring supply chain readiness, and fostering transparency and cross-sector collaboration to build national resilience against future quantum computing threats.

Keyfactor Scores $1 Billion+ Investment for AI, Post-Quantum Security
Keyfactor, a provider of machine identity and cryptographic security solutions, has announced a funding round valued at over $1 billion. The investment will support the advancement of its platform, with a focus on addressing future security challenges from artificial intelligence and post-quantum cryptography.
